The bilateral trade relationship between Rep. of Moldova and Austria represents a total trade volume of $158.89 million in 2023. This partnership demonstrates an unfavorable trade balance for Rep. of Moldova, with imports exceeding exportsby $27.80 million.
Export Strengths
Rep. of Moldova's exports to Austria total $65.55 million, with competitive advantages in electrical transformers, static converters and inductors: parts thereof, representing $9.79M or14.9% of bilateral exports.
Import Dependencies
Imports from Austria amount to $93.34 million, highlighting economic interdependence in insulated electric conductors: for a voltage not exceeding 1000 volts, not fitted with connectors, with Insulated electric conductors: for a voltage not exceeding 1000 volts, not fitted with connectors comprising22.7% of total imports.
